Tunnel Lighting Distribution Box Model

Tunnel Lighting Distribution Boxes (TDLBs) are modular, heavy-duty electrical units designed to safely distribute power and control tunnel lighting systems under harsh conditions.

Overview

Tunnel Lighting Distribution Boxes (TDLBs) provide a complete solution for temporary or permanent electrical installations in tunnels, ensuring compliance with safety standards such as BS6164 . They are engineered to withstand dust, water, concrete casting, and mechanical stress, using heavy-duty steel casings and high-quality internal components like circuit breakers, transformers, and switches .

Voltage and Power Configuration

TDLBs can handle high-voltage inputs, typically stepping up to 3300 V at tunnel entrances and stepping down to 400 V, 230 V, or 110 V at intervals along the tunnel . This allows long-distance power distribution efficiently. Transformers within the boxes may provide:

  • Single-phase 110 V for tunnel lighting and small power supplies
  • Dual outputs (400 V and 110 V) for heavy machinery and lighting Industrial socket outlets conforming to BS EN 60309 are commonly used, with ratings of 16A, 32A, 63A, and 125A, often protected by circuit breakers and RCDs for safety .

Modular and Flexible Design

Modern TDLBs, such as the TFLEX COMBI system, integrate optical and power units, smart cabling, and control technology in a single modular solution . Features include:

  • Flexible mounting on walls or ceilings
  • Pre-assembled cables and connectors for rapid installation
  • Tool-free access for maintenance
  • Compatibility with advanced tunnel control systems for adaptive lighting These modular designs allow quick expansion as tunneling progresses, using plug-and-socket mechanisms for transformers and distribution units .

Safety and Control

TDLBs incorporate circuit protection, fuses, and interlocks to ensure continuity of service and operator safety . Advanced systems can monitor luminance, traffic density, and speed, adjusting tunnel lighting automatically to maintain optimal visibility and energy efficiency .

Applications

  • Temporary power distribution during tunnel construction
  • Permanent tunnel lighting and small power supply management
  • Integration with standby generators and automatic changeover systems
  • Support for heavy plant, conveyors, pumps, and ventilation systems

Key Takeaways

Tunnel Lighting Distribution Boxes are robust, modular, and adaptable, designed to provide safe, reliable, and energy-efficient power distribution for tunnel lighting and auxiliary systems. They combine high-voltage handling, flexible outputs, and intelligent control to meet the demanding conditions of tunnel environments.
